Understanding Facebook Dating’s Messaging System

Facebook Dating is designed to foster meaningful connections, and its messaging system is structured to ensure mutual interest. Typically, you can only send messages to someone after both of you have expressed interest by swiping right or liking each other’s profiles. However, there are some tips and tricks to increase your chances of connecting and messaging someone even if you haven’t matched yet.

1. Utilize Facebook Events and Groups

Engage in Facebook events and groups related to your interests. While you can’t directly message someone on Facebook Dating without matching, you can interact with them in shared groups or events. This can be a great way to get to know someone and eventually transition to Facebook Dating.

2. Secret Crush Feature

The Secret Crush feature allows you to select up to nine of your Facebook friends or Instagram followers who you’re interested in. If they also add you to their Secret Crush list, it’s a match, and you can start messaging each other.

3. Profile Optimization

Make sure your profile is engaging and fully filled out. Use high-quality photos, write a captivating bio, and include your interests and hobbies. An attractive and complete profile increases your chances of receiving likes and matches, which will allow you to start messaging.

4. Interaction on Mutual Platforms

If you know someone you’re interested in from other platforms like Facebook or Instagram, you can interact with their posts and stories. This can lead to a mutual interest that transitions to Facebook Dating.

10 Safety Tips on Facebook Dating

Ensuring your safety while using Facebook Dating is paramount. Here are ten essential tips to help you stay secure:

1. Protect Your Personal Information

Avoid sharing personal details like your home address, phone number, or financial information with anyone you meet online.

2. Use In-App Messaging

Keep all conversations within the Facebook Dating app to maintain privacy and security.

3. Verify Profiles

Look for mutual friends, common interests, and authentic photos to verify the authenticity of profiles.

4. Meet in Public Places

For initial meetings, choose public locations like cafes, parks, or restaurants.

5. Inform a Friend

Let a friend or family member know about your date details, including the time, place, and who you’re meeting.

6. Trust Your Instincts

If something feels off, trust your gut and consider ending the conversation or date.

7. Use Video Calls

Before meeting in person, use video calls to verify the person’s identity and get a better sense of who they are.

8. Be Cautious with Photos

Avoid sharing photos that reveal too much about your personal life or location.

9. Report Suspicious Activity

Report any suspicious behavior or profiles to Facebook Dating through their reporting feature.

10. Stay Sober

Avoid excessive alcohol consumption during the first few dates to ensure you make sound decisions.

Important Facebook Dating FAQs

1. Is Facebook Dating free to use?

Yes, Facebook Dating is completely free to use. There are no subscription fees or premium features requiring payment.

2. How do I change my dating preferences?

Go to the Facebook Dating section, tap the settings icon, and adjust your preferences such as age range, distance, and more.

3. Can I block someone on Facebook Dating?

Yes, you can block users on Facebook Dating. Go to their profile, tap the three-dot menu, and select “Block.”

4. How do I report suspicious behavior?

Use the reporting feature within the Facebook Dating app to report any suspicious or inappropriate behavior.

5. Can I undo a match on Facebook Dating?

Currently, Facebook Dating does not offer an undo feature for matches. However, you can unmatch someone by going to their profile and selecting “Unmatch.”

6. What is the Secret Crush feature?

Secret Crush allows you to select up to nine of your Facebook friends or Instagram followers. If they add you too, it’s a match.

7. How does Facebook Dating ensure privacy?

Facebook Dating operates separately from your main Facebook profile. Your dating activity is not shared on your main feed, and your friends will not know you’re using the dating feature unless you choose to share it.

8. Can I use Facebook Dating on a desktop?

No, Facebook Dating is currently only available on the mobile app, not on the desktop version of Facebook.

9. What should I do if I encounter a scammer?

Report the user immediately through the Facebook Dating app and cease all communication with them.

10. Is it safe to give your phone number on Facebook Dating?

It’s best to avoid sharing your phone number until you feel comfortable and have established trust with the person.
